The Last Knitter Standing

Just in from Universal Yarns - "The Last Knitter Standing".  This is a game somewhere between Trivial Pursuit and Monopoly, but everything is knitting oriented! 

The object is to be the knitter with the most knitted rows at the end of the game.  All knitters start out by casting on 10 stitches and knitting two rows.  There is a spinner with 8 possible results: two knitting challenges, two knitting questions, one knitting pass and one "lose a turn".  A knitter spins and the person to the left draws the appropriate card and reads the question / task.  The game lasts for a pre-established amount of time, which can be anywhere from 1 to 2 hours.  At the end of the allotted time the knitter who still as 10 stitches on the needles and the most completed rows wins.

The challenge cards consist of things such as unscrambling letters to form the knit-related word, knitting as many rows as possible in one minute (there is a one minute timer included), knitting with your eyes closed,  getting to knit extra rows if you are wearing something you knitted, etc.  The question cards consist of multiple choice or true/false questions such as "What does DK stand for?" or "What is the increase called in which you pick up the horizontal bar between stitches?"  The cards tell you how many rows to knit if you are correct and how many to rip out if you are wrong.  The Pass cards are kept to use if you don't want to answer a question, or don't want to rip out rows.
